Delegate a unit of work to any autonomous agent, then **observe** it asynchronously instead of blocking. Every job gets a unique ID and a registry record. The worker agent publishes lifecycle events (`started`, `permission_required`, `progress`, `completed`, `error`) to a per-job MQTT topic, and the delegator/orchestrator subscribes to verify the final state.
